First let my start with my system:
Processor: AMD X2 6000+
Mobo: GigaByte M61p-S3
Chipset: Nforce 430 (Working)
HDDs: 2 Sata 250GB (Working)
GFX: X1950 Powercolor 512MB PCIe (Somewhat Working?)
Audio: HDA Nvidia Audio (Working)
LAN: NForce NIC (Not Working)
Now I have almost everything working on my 10.5.2 install. Though my x1950 is recognized, it says that Core Image is in Software Mod and Quartz Extreme is not supported. I have tried Bronya's drivers and still messing with them. If i get it to work i will let u all know. Then my lan, i have seen that many people are having problems with this adapter i have tried the forcedeth, but nothing happens. I have tried adding the id to the plists for both devices and nothing. I dont know if there are any other drivers or anything i can use. Any help is appreciated. Thanks

I would say go into your extensions folder and delete ATIRNDRV, ATINDRV, and both the ATIRadeonX1000 files (i think the second ends in GA or something). Then re-install Bronya's driver. That's how I get it to work for me. Make sure you clear kextcache and repair permissions.
